R242 OGF is a 1997 Fiat Barchetta in Yellow with a 1,747c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 53.3%.

Across all 1997 Fiat Barchetta models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.3% with a typical mileage of 81,074 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Fiat Barchetta f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 1,301 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R242 OGF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Barchetta typ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 29 years old, this Fiat Barchetta is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
